I spent 8 years in corporate finance: FP&A, Commercial Finance, and Strategic Finance, working at companies where financial planning was a core part of how decisions got made. Forecasting, variance analysis, cash flow modeling, scenario planning, these weren't nice to haves. They were how Fortune 500 companies operated.
But those tools cost tens of thousands of dollars a year and required a dedicated finance team to run them.
Meanwhile, small business owners were running their entire financial operation out of QuickBooks, a powerful accounting tool that tells you exactly what already happened, but nothing about what's coming. No forecasting. No cash runway visibility. No way to model a new hire or a slow quarter before it hit.
Throughout my career I was constantly building the same things from scratch. Forecasting models, cash flow trackers, variance reports, hiring analyses. Even at large companies with dedicated finance teams, everything lived in Excel. Everything was manual. Every month the same spreadsheets.
I always wanted a platform that did this automatically so I could focus on the actual analysis instead of the data work. That platform didn't exist, not for enterprises, and certainly not for small businesses. So I built it.
Most small business owners know their revenue and expenses — but they don't know their cash runway, their true profit margin, or what happens to their finances if they lose their biggest client next month. That's not their fault. They're running a business, not a finance department.
QuickBooks tells you what happened. It doesn't tell you what it means, what comes next, or what you should do about it. Hiring a part-time CFO costs $5,000–$10,000 a month. Spreadsheets break and take hours to maintain. There was a gap nobody was filling.
